Supplement 2008 to: F. Möller, A. Liebscher, S. Martens, C. Schmidt-Hattenberger, M. Kühn: Yearly Operational Datasets of the CO2 Storage Pilot Site Ketzin, Germany
Möller, Fabian | Liebscher, Axel | Martens, Sonja | Schmidt-Hattenberger, Cornelia | Kühn, Michael
2012
The pilot site Ketzin is the longest-operating European onshore CO2 storage site and the only one in operation in Germany. Since the beginning of the storage activity at the end of June 2008, more than 56.000 tons of CO2 were successfully injected until December2011. CO2 is injected into a...
Dataset of the Brine Injection at the CO2 Storage Pilot Site Ketzin, Germany
Möller, Fabian | Liebscher, Axel | Schmidt-Hattenberger, Cornelia
2016
The Ketzin pilot site has been the longest-operating European onshore CO2 storage site. Between June 2008 and August 2013, a total amount of 67 kt of CO2 has safely been injected into a saline aquifer. The reservoir consists of 630 m to 650 m deep sandstone units of the Stuttgart Formation of...
